Master of Accountancy General Online

The Master of Accountancy General online program is designed to meet the high demand for qualified accountants and CPAs. This AACSB-accredited program provides students with a competitive edge in the job market.


Program Overview

The Master of Accountancy General online program is a STEM-designated program that prepares students to sit for the CPA Exam. This affordable online program provides students with an in-depth understanding of key accounting concepts, including budgeting, auditing, and analytics. Students will qualify for senior-level positions such as corporate controller, managerial accountant, and chief financial officer.

Program Details

  • Total Tuition: $16,200
  • Duration: As few as 12 months
  • Credit Hours: 30

Accreditation

Southern Illinois University Carbondale is an accredited member of AACSB International, which represents the hallmark of achievement for business schools worldwide.


Tuition

The tuition for the Master of Accountancy General online program is $16,200. The program is paid by the course, with each credit hour costing $540.

Admission Requirements

For admission into the general MAcc online program, students must meet the following requirements:


  • Submit graduate application
  • A 2.7 undergraduate GPA from a regionally accredited institution in accounting prior to enrollment
  • Transcripts (official transcripts are needed prior to the second term, but not needed to apply as unofficial are accepted)
  • Resume or CV
  • Two references (preferred method within application)

Courses

The curriculum for the General MAcc program online is comprised of 10 core courses, totaling 30 credit hours. Some of the courses include:


  • ACCT 512C: Accounting Research Methods: Interpreting Data
  • ACCT 544: Partnership Taxation
  • ACCT 543: Corporate Taxation
  • ACCT 560: Information Technology Risk and Controls
  • ACCT 561: Accounting Analytics
  • ACCT 562: Governance, Risk, and Control
  • ACCT 563: Advanced Auditing
  • ACCT 567: Fraud Examination
  • ACCT 568: Forensic Accounting
  • ACCT 571: Governmental & Not for Profit Accounting

Electives

Students may choose to complete the capstone (ACCT 575) and/or an internship (ACCT 595) in place of any core course(s). Electives will be selected in consultation with the Director of the Master of Accountancy program.
